Weight and Size Constraints
To ensure smooth operations, each checked item must adhere to specific weight and size limitations. The maximum weight for each piece is 50 pounds, while dimensions should not exceed 62 inches when totaling length, width, and height. Staying within these parameters helps avoid unexpected fees and ensures a hassle-free experience.

Understanding Southwest’s Baggage Policy
Carry-on items are permitted for travelers at no additional cost, allowing each passenger to bring one piece that fits in the overhead compartment and one personal item that fits under the seat. This approach enhances convenience and reduces extra fees compared to other airlines.
Checked Baggage Guidelines
Two checked bags can be transported free of charge, provided they meet size and weight restrictions. Each piece should not exceed 50 pounds and dimensions of 62 inches (length + width + height). This policy significantly benefits those traveling with families or on long trips.

FAQ:
What is the policy for free checked luggage on Southwest Airlines?
Southwest Airlines allows passengers to check two bags for free, which is a notable feature among U.S. airlines. Each bag must not exceed 50 pounds and must comply with size restrictions (length + width + height should not exceed 62 inches). This policy applies to all fare types, making it convenient for travelers who prefer to bring more items without additional fees.
Are there any fees for oversized or overweight luggage on Southwest?
Yes, if your luggage exceeds the weight limit of 50 pounds, Southwest charges a fee of $75 for each overloaded bag. For oversized luggage (greater than 62 inches in total dimensions), there’s also a fee of $75. It’s advisable to check the dimensions and weight of your bags before arriving at the airport to avoid unexpected charges.
